人胎儿骨骼和关节RACE cDNA文库的构建

目的 建立人胎儿骨骼和关节快速扩增 c DNA末端 (rapid amplification of c DNA ends,RACE c DNA)文库 ,为分离骨骼和关节发育相关基因奠定基础。方法 采用改进的异硫氰酸胍 -酚 -氯仿 -异戊醇一步法提取骨骼和关节总 RNA,用 Ta Ka Ra公司生产的 c DNA合成试剂盒合成平末端的双链 c DNA,然后与衔接子连接。再用位于双链 c DNA末端的通用引物扩增全部 c DNA。结果 建立了从骨骼和关节构建 RACE c DNA文库的方法 ,并用该方法成功地构建了人胎儿骨骼和关节 RACE c DNA文库。结论 所构建的的利用少量总 RNA构建 RACE c DNA文库方法切实可行 ,所构建的文库适用于用 RACE方法从中分离骨骼和关节发育相关基因 OBJECTIVE: To establish a rapid amplification of c DNA ends cDNA library of human fetal bones and joints and lay a foundation for the isolation of genes related to bone and joint development. METHODS: Bone and joint total RNA was extracted by one-step method using guanidinium isothiocyanate-phenol-chloroform-isopentyl alcohol. The blunt-ended double-stranded cDNA was synthesized by c-DNA synthesis kit from Ta Ka Ra Company. Sub-connection. The entire c DNA was amplified using universal primers located at the ends of double-stranded c DNA. Results The method of constructing RACE cDNA library from bones and joints was established and the human fetal bone and joint RACE cDNA library was successfully constructed. Conclusion The constructed method of constructing RACE cDNA library with a small amount of total RNA is feasible and the constructed library is suitable for the isolation of bone and joint development related genes by RACE
